The most common reasons a Mercedes-Benz CL65 AMG heater isn't working are a broken heater blower motor, a problem with the thermostat, or a failed heater blower motor resistor.
  • Heater Blower Motor: A faulty heater blower motor can result in inadequate airflow or no air circulation in the cabin, affecting the heating system's performance.
  • Heater Blower Motor Resistor: A faulty heater blower motor resistor can cause inconsistent fan speeds or complete failure of the blower motor.

Troubleshooting Heater Issues in a Mercedes-Benz CL65 AMG

When troubleshooting heater issues in your Mercedes-Benz CL65 AMG, it's essential to follow a structured diagnostic approach to effectively identify and resolve the problem. Begin by examining the heater blower motor, as a failure in this component can lead to inadequate airflow or only cold air being emitted from the vents. If the blower motor is operational, the next step is to check the thermostat, which plays a critical role in regulating coolant flow; a malfunctioning thermostat can disrupt the temperature of the air circulating in the cabin. Afterward, inspect the heater blower motor resistor, since issues with this part can result in inconsistent fan speeds or airflow. It's also important to consider the potential for water ingress, which can cause corrosion and damage to the blower motor, often stemming from blocked scuttles or battery leaks. Finally, evaluate the change over valve, as its failure can hinder the flow of hot coolant through the heater core, leading to insufficient heating. By systematically assessing these components, you can pinpoint the root cause of your heating issues and restore your vehicle's heating system to optimal performance.

What Could Cause the Heater to Malfunction in a Mercedes-Benz CL65 AMG?

When dealing with heater malfunctions in a Mercedes-Benz CL65 AMG, it's crucial to understand the common problems that may arise. One of the primary culprits is the heater blower motor, which can fail and prevent warm air from circulating within the cabin. Additionally, the thermostat plays a vital role in regulating engine temperature; if it becomes stuck or malfunctions, it can disrupt the heating system's performance. Another component to consider is the heater blower motor resistor, which controls the speed of the blower motor; a failure here can lead to inconsistent heating or complete loss of airflow. Beyond these components, it's important to check the coolant level, as low coolant can hinder the heating process. Other potential issues include a clogged heater core or a malfunctioning heater valve, both of which can significantly impact the heater's efficiency. By systematically examining these areas, DIY enthusiasts can effectively diagnose and resolve heater issues, ensuring optimal performance in their Mercedes-Benz CL65 AMG.
